Located in the province of Aklan, New Washington is a charming municipality that serves as a vital port for the region. Unlike the bustling tourist centers nearby, this town provides a laid-back atmosphere where visitors can observe daily maritime activities and enjoy the fresh bounty of the Sibuyan Sea. It is home to the Sampaguita Gardens and is deeply rooted in local history, having been renamed in honor of the first US President. The town is an excellent stop for those looking to experience the authentic lifestyle of the Western Visayas while remaining conveniently close to the transport links of Kalibo.

The town is quiet in the evenings, offering a peaceful atmosphere rather than a party scene.
Most local shops and eateries do not accept credit cards, so keep enough Philippine Pesos on hand.
Being a coastal town, it can be prone to strong winds and rain during the typhoon season from June to November.
Use tricycles for short distances within the town; they are the most common and affordable way to get around.
Visit the local markets or small eateries near the coast for the freshest and most affordable seafood in the region.

New Washington is just a short drive from Kalibo International Airport, making it an easy side trip for those visiting Aklan.
As a traditional Filipino town, it is polite to greet locals and dress modestly when visiting public buildings.
